Architecture & Capabilities

System Overview

Bridges apcore module registries with Model Context Protocol and OpenAI function calling formats, eliminating boilerplate for AI tool integration.

Frequently Asked Questions

Architecture and operational details for Apcore

Key features include an MCP Server for apcore modules, OpenAI Tools conversion with strict mode, automatic schema conversion and inlining, built-in elicitation-based approval for tool executions, dynamic tool registration, and a browser-based Tool Explorer UI for testing.
